Boost logo

Boost :

Subject: Re: [boost] [process] Formal Review starts today, 27 October
From: Seth (bugs_at_[hidden])
Date: 2016-11-20 13:14:43


On 20-11-16 17:52, Bjorn Reese wrote:
> If you support asio::async_result, then you get all sorts
> of integration, including with coroutines and fibers, for free.

I'm very curious about this, because I'm currently designing a good
async framework for our backend software. Me too I've been trying to get
the most flexible implementation with the least amount of code.

Is there a pointer to a bit of documentation that shows how
`async_result` gets coroutine support "for free" - or perhaps an
existing example if the docs don't exist?

Cheers,

Seth


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k